PROSECUTION SANCTION SOUGHT AGAINST FORMER SDM RATIA IN ALLEGED LAND REGISTRY SCAM

Face2News/Ratia (Fatehabad)

Amrit Pal, a resident of Peer Muchalla, Zirakpur, has urged the Haryana Government to grant prosecution sanction against Bharat Bhushan Kaushik, HCS, the then SDM of Ratia, alleging that the delay is hampering the progress of a high-profile vigilance case linked to an alleged fraudulent land registration.

According to the representation, the case pertains to the execution of Sale Deed No. 10429 dated October 29, 2021, involving 3,520 square yards of land. The property was allegedly registered in the names of Sarika, wife of Bharat Bhushan Kaushik, and Karamjeet Kaur, wife of dismissed and convicted police official Bala Singh, for a declared value of ₹45 lakh, which the complainant claims was significantly below the collector and prevailing market rates, causing financial loss to the State Government and the original claimant, Amrit Paul Goyal.

The complainant has alleged that Bharat Bhushan Kaushik exerted undue pressure on revenue officials, including the Patwari and Naib Tehsildar, to facilitate the registration without obtaining the mandatory No Objection Certificate (NOC) from the Municipal Committee, despite the property being situated within municipal limits.

The Vigilance Department registered FIR No. 13 dated December 24, 2021, against Bharat Bhushan Kaushik, his wife Sarika, Bala Singh, Karamjeet Kaur, Patwari Madan Lal, Naib Tehsildar Bhajan Lal and others in connection with the alleged irregularities.
On April 13, 2026, the Court of the Additional District and Sessions Judge (ADJ), Fatehabad, convicted Madan Lal, Patwari, sentencing him to two years of rigorous imprisonment. The complainant stated that prosecution sanction had already been granted in respect of the Patwari and the Naib Tehsildar, but approval to prosecute Bharat Bhushan Kaushik is still pending.

The representation further states that criminal proceedings against Bharat Bhushan Kaushik, Bala Singh, Sarika, Karamjeet Kaur and Naib Tehsildar Bhajan Lal are currently pending before the ADJ Court, Fatehabad.

Amrit Pal has appealed to the competent authorities to grant prosecution sanction against Bharat Bhushan Kaushik without further delay, stating that the matter has remained pending for nearly four years and that timely approval is necessary to ensure the case proceeds in accordance with law.

The allegations mentioned above are based on the complainant’s representation. The matter is sub judice, and prosecution sanction against the former SDM is yet to be granted.
